who would you recommend i keep? I get to keep 3 in a 10 man point h2h league.
Hitter catagories: R,HR,RBI,SB,K,FPCT,AVG,OBP,SLG/ pitchers: W,SV,K,ERA
Verlander, Pujols, Ian Kinsler, Hanley Ramirez, Ian Desmond, Carlos Gonzalez, Giancarlo Stanton?
We have 2 new ppl joining to make it a full 10 man league so whoever i drop i will not be able to draft

Pujols
Verlander

Then, it gets tricky. Between Hanley, CarGo and Stanton.
Part of me is thinking get yourself an elite SS so go with Hanley because in a 10 team league there's going to be ton of OF to go around, but overall I think CarGo will put up better numbers, though it'll be close with him and Stanton. I wanna say Hanley as the final keeper, that could be the Dodger homer in me though, haha. But I understand going with someone like CarGo over Hanley and Stanton.
